As for me, I'd like to have a Gen 1 Miata, but my father says it's crap in winter... Any infos about that ?

We have a 1st gen Miata and we drive it all year round. It was a very cheap car and the reliability is really good with Mazda and makes a great everyday car. Its just as good in the winter as any family car IMO (depends much more on which tires you have). We've had mostly snow, but also ice and "slurry" and it works well even without studded tires. My mother don't like that it slides around under power, but even she can drift it around without too much problems. Our car also has a LSD diff which makes it really easy and fun to slide it around, and I think US cars has this as standard IIRC.
